The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026 at Busitema University is now open for applications! The Office of the Academic Registrar at Busitema University, in partnership with Stanbic Bank Uganda, invites eligible Ugandans to apply for the Stanbic Bank Skills-Based Practical Short Course Certificate Programmes for the 2025/2026 intake.


This life-changing Busitema University Scholarship aims to empower young Ugandans with hands-on skills that can transform their careers and communities.

Stanbic Bank Scholarship

The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026 focuses on skills-based short courses designed to equip participants with practical knowledge and job-ready skills in a short period of 6 months. Through this scholarship program, Stanbic Bank Uganda will fully cover the university fees for 100 successful applicants, excluding accommodation costs.


This Busitema University Skills-Based Scholarship is part of Stanbic Bank’s continuous commitment to youth empowerment, skills development, and economic growth in Uganda.

Courses Offered Under the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026

Successful applicants will have the opportunity to pursue any of the following Busitema University short courses under the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026:

  • Welding and Metal Part Fabrication (CWM)

  • Post-Harvest Handling & Processing Technologies (CPP)

  • Irrigation Technologies & Innovations (CIT)

  • Automotive Repair, Operation & Maintenance (CAM)

  • Brick Laying and Concrete Practice (CBC)


These short courses are designed to provide practical, hands-on training to enable graduates to gain employment or start their own businesses.



Eligibility Criteria for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026

To apply for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026 at Busitema University, applicants must meet the following requirements:

  • Must be a resident of one of these districts: Busia, Pallisa, Tororo, Soroti, Mbale, Butebo, or Kamuli.

  • Must have completed Primary Leaving Examinations (PLE).

  • UCE qualification (O-Level) is an added advantage.

  • Must be a Ugandan citizen aged not more than 35 years.

  • Must not hold any other scholarship.

  • The application form must be endorsed by the LCV Chairperson of the applicant’s district before submission.


Note: Females and persons living with disabilities are highly encouraged to apply for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026.

How to Apply for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026

All interested candidates for the Busitema University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026 must follow the online application process carefully:

  1. Visit the Busitema University online admission portal: http://apply.busitema.ac.ug

  2. Download the recommendation form from the official website: www.busitema.ac.ug

  3. Get the recommendation form signed by the LCV District Chairperson.

  4. Attach the following documents:

  5. PLE Result Slip

  6. O-Level Result Slip (if available)

  7. Birth Certificate

  8. Recent Passport Size Photo

  9. Submit the completed recommendation form to Busitema University Main Campus (Busia) after completing the online process.


Application Deadline for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026

The deadline for the Stanbic Bank Scholarship 2025/2026 applications is:

Friday, 10th October 2025 at 5:00 PM

Applicants are required to pay a non-refundable application fee of UGX 50,000.
